No, BD just doesnt give the results or performance gains as what Diablo or Superchips do. For the 3rd Gen gassers its down with edge on the tuner list.

Diablo - Canned tune to Highly modded and everything in between
Superchips - Canned tune to moderate boltons
BD - If you cant afford either of the two above
Edge - If you cant afford either of the three above.
